Role Description: This is a full-time, on-site Admission Counsellor role based in Kanpur. The Admission Counsellor will guide students and families through the college selection and admission process, including explaining exam results, eligibility, cutoffs, and course options for engineering, medical, and management programs. Responsibilities include conducting counseling sessions, responding to inquiries via phone, email, and in person, and maintaining accurate records of student interactions and admission status. The role involves providing timely and reliable information about colleges, entrance exams, and application procedures, as well as supporting students in completing forms, documentation, and application submissions. The Admission Counsellor will also collaborate with the team to improve counseling processes, contribute to educational content, and participate in outreach or information sessions as needed.
